Historical Event on 4/9/1783
Tipu Sultan drives out English from Bednoor, India.

10/2/1942 | Menka Devi, freedom fighter, was arrested by the police when she and her friends were carrying out Gandhi Jayanti procession. She was tortured with cigar butts and the administration set her house on fire. |
